近年來,隨著互聯網技術的快速發展,網站的更新和維護變得越來越重要。然而,在網站更新過程中,很多開發人員都會遇到一個常見的問題,即如何快速更新網站上的文本內容。
ASP是一種常見的網站開發技術,它提供了許多解決方案來更新網站上的文本內容。其中之一就是使用ASP的UpdateText函數。這個函數允許開發人員通過修改數據庫中的數據來更新網站上的文本內容,從而避免了直接修改網頁代碼的繁瑣過程。
例如,假設我們有一個網站上的新聞板塊,每天都需要更新新聞內容。如果使用傳統的網頁開發方式,我們不得不每天手動修改網頁代碼,然后上傳到服務器上。這不僅耗時耗力,而且容易出錯。然而,如果我們使用ASP的UpdateText函數,只需要簡單地向數據庫中插入或修改相應的新聞內容,就能實現網站內容的快速更新。
<%@ Language=VBScript %>
<% Option Explicit %>
<%
Dim Conn
Set Conn = Server.CreateObject("ADODB.Connection")
Conn.Open "Provider=SQLOLEDB;Data Source=(local);Initial Catalog=News;User ID=myUser;Password=myPassword"
Dim SQL
SQL = "UPDATE News SET Content = '今天是個好天氣,適合出門賞桃花。' WHERE ID = 1"
Conn.Execute(SQL)
Conn.Close
Set Conn = Nothing
%>
上面的代碼演示了如何使用ASP的UpdateText函數更新網站上的文本內容。首先,我們需要建立與數據庫的連接,然后使用SQL語句更新相關的數據。在這個例子中,我們將新聞板塊中ID為1的新聞內容更改為"今天是個好天氣,適合出門賞桃花。"。最后,我們關閉數據庫連接,并將連接對象設置為Nothing。這樣,我們就成功地通過ASP的UpdateText函數更新了網站上的文本內容。
除了更新文本內容,ASP的UpdateText函數還可以用于其他情況下的文本修改。例如,假設我們有一個網站上的產品介紹頁面,需要根據用戶的選擇來更新相應的產品信息。如果我們使用ASP的UpdateText函數,只需要根據用戶的選擇更新數據庫中的相關數據,即可實現產品信息的快速更新。
<%@ Language=VBScript %>
<% Option Explicit %>
<%
Dim Conn
Set Conn = Server.CreateObject("ADODB.Connection")
Conn.Open "Provider=SQLOLEDB;Data Source=(local);Initial Catalog=Products;User ID=myUser;Password=myPassword"
Dim ProductID
ProductID = Request.QueryString("ProductID")
Dim ProductInfo
Select Case ProductID
Case 1
ProductInfo = "這是產品A的介紹。"
Case 2
ProductInfo = "這是產品B的介紹。"
Case 3
ProductInfo = "這是產品C的介紹。"
End Select
Dim SQL
SQL = "UPDATE Products SET Info = '" & ProductInfo & "' WHERE ID = " & ProductID
Conn.Execute(SQL)
Conn.Close
Set Conn = Nothing
%>
上面的代碼演示了如何根據用戶的選擇使用ASP的UpdateText函數更新產品介紹頁面的內容。首先,我們從查詢字符串中獲取用戶選擇的產品ID。然后,根據產品ID選擇相應的產品介紹內容。最后,我們使用SQL語句更新數據庫中的產品信息。通過這樣的方式,我們可以實現根據用戶的不同選擇快速更新產品介紹頁面的文本內容。
綜上所述,ASP的UpdateText函數為開發人員提供了一個快速更新網站文本內容的解決方案。無論是每天更新新聞內容,還是根據用戶的選擇來更新產品信息,都可以通過使用ASP的UpdateText函數來實現。這大大提高了網站更新的效率,減少了開發人員的工作量,同時也提升了用戶體驗。